WebThe British Standards Institute defines inclusive design as: The design of mainstream products and/or services that are accessible to, and usable by, as many people as reasonably possible ... without the need for special adaptation or specialised design. ”. In summary, every design decision has the potential to include or exclude customers ... WebDec 16, 2024 · Architecture, unlike the web, is physically fixed, and as such, the emphasis is on a single design that works for everyone. Inclusive Design. While UDL emerged from architecture, inclusive design was “ born out of digital environments,” and, while architecture is fixed, the web is flexible and ever-changing.
